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Everything! It was described as a "double room" but it's actually more like a little apartment with a living room, bathroom and bedroom. The windows overlook a lovely little rose garden. The bathroom has a glorious deep bath and lovely complementary toiletries. Breakfast was beautiful and was served with fresh squeezed orange juice, at a little table and chair in our living room (very private/romantic). Really comfy bed with feather pillows. The host was really nice. It was nicest b and b I've ever stayed in!
